Startups today represent a $2.8 trillion industry. If more women became entrepreneurs, how much larger could that figure be? How many jobs would be created? How much well-being would be generated? In Mujeres que cambian el mundo, Teresa Alarcos gives voice to these questions and explores womens presence in the Fourth Industrial Revolutionthe digital era. Through 21 real-life stories of successful women entrepreneurs, the book provides an in-depth analysis of the digital gender gap, reflections on what it means to be a female entrepreneur today, the impact of failure and success, the effects of the pandemic on the startup world, and its future.
